About Us

Aisa International is a regulated financial planning firm with offices in Cyprus, the UK, and internationally. We provide high-quality financial planning and investment advice, with a strong focus on compliance, professionalism, and client care.

Role Overview

We are seeking a part-time Administration Assistant/Receptionist to join our Paphos office. This role involves supporting our financial planners and providing a professional first point of contact for clients. The ideal candidate will be organised, personable, and able to work independently as well as part of a team.

Key Responsibilities

• Communicate with clients by email, telephone, and in person when they visit the office

• Support Cyprus-regulated financial planning staff with administration tasks

• Maintain client files in a compliant and regulatory-acceptable manner

• Co-ordinate with colleagues in Cyprus, the UK head office, and other international locations

• Follow up on new applications with providers (e.g. pension trustees, investment companies)

• Draft and produce formal letters and correspondence

Candidate Requirements

•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al (English first language required). Telephone calls will be in English

• Confident using Microsoft Office applications (Outlook, Word, Excel) and other software tools

• High level of attention to detail and organisational ability

• Personable and approachable, with a professional manner

• Capable of working independently and as part of a team with a positive “can-do” attitude

• Previous experience in a financial services environment is an advantage, but not essential – full training will be provided

What We Offer

• Part-time role (approx. 15 hours per week)

• Friendly and professional working environment

• Training and development opportunities within a regulated financial services firm

• This role may be combined with others currently on offer

What we do not wish for

* Those in Cyprus on student /asylum visas

* Those who are not confident in speaking in English on the telephone

* Those who do not send a full CV
